transnational.live
Running into the desert: Saudi Arabia making peace in Ukraine - The Transnational
Jan Oberg July 4, 2023 This weekend, Saudi Arabia hosts an international meeting about peace in Ukraine - however, Russia is not invited. At the time of
JO